Dental Practice By Design explores what it actually takes to build and grow a modern dental practice you’re proud to own. Hosted by Dr. Frank Clayton, the show welcomes guests from across dentistry to talk practice ownership, patient mix, leadership and more, all through the lens of lasting profitability. Presented by Amplify360.
